I don't know what race you've seen at Watkins Glen, but even NASCAR with its predominantly counter-clockwise ovals run clockwise at the Glen. Also at Sonoma. Waterford Hills, if this is the track you were referring to, is also run in a clockwise direction.

 

IndyCar racing for many means the Indy 500, run on a counter-clockwise oval. Were you aware that there is also a clockwise road track at the Speedway that hosts a clockwise IndyCar race. In fact 10 of 15 IndyCar races in 2016 will be held on clockwise tracks.

The left/right rules are really confusing for tourists in Japan. In Osaka, people stand on the right on escalators and pass on the left. In the rest of Japan, people stand on the left and pass on the right.

 

They are actually debating an ordinance in Osaka to force people to stand to the left to avoid confusion to tourists coming to Japan for the 2020 Olympics.

 

The ordinance being discussed would even have a fine of 1,000 Yen for standing on the wrong side of the escalator. I hope they do not implement this on the Holland America ships. :)

The dominance (though not exclusivity) of counter clockwise circuits has some basis in neurophysiology.

 

The left hand preference may be based in the fact that the area of the brain responsible for spatial recognition is primarily in the right brain for most individuals--this means that the visual information and balance information (and to a lesser extent aural information) that comes into your right brain--from your left eye and left ear is more strongly connected to the part of the brain that knows where you're going.

 

Interestingly, head turning preference changes with age. In most children, there is a strong bias in favour of turning the head to the left. In adults that reverses. One hypothesis is language processing displaces spatial cognition as the dominant form of interaction as we mature, which shifts dominance in the brain from right to left.

 

But where the task that is physical (knowing where you are and where you are going), rather than language based, the right brain is still most often the relevant side of the brain. But if you have to look for a sign to tell you where to go, you'll probably start looking to your right.
